IsHeckeTriple.mem_commensurator_right

∀ {G : Type u_1} [inst : Group G] {Δ : Submonoid G} {H₂ : Subgroup G} (H₁ : Subgroup G) [IsHeckeTriple Δ H₁ H₂]
  (g : ↥Δ), ↑g ∈ Subgroup.Commensurable.commensurator H₂

Elements of Δ lie in the commensurator of the right subgroup.
